THE IDEA
The safety pins pop up most often in the junior market in times when youth revolts. Let me back up and add- when is youth not revolting? So what's interesting about this trend right now, is the way it's being interpreted in the contemporary market. For such a kitschy trend it's easy to brush it off as 'been-there-done-that', but for designers like Tom Binns and Giles & Brother, they're cashing in and OWNING this seemingly simple material.
HOW TO STYLE
Painted neon is current for the junior market, while safety pin shaped cuffs and chokers are forward for contemporary. Pave settings and tangled chains have a rocker vibe. Shapes are short and chunky, creating a larger than life silhouette. Doesn't have to be true to the shape of the pin- play with the rounded edges and straight pins to spark a fresh perspective.
